FMC (NYSE:FMC) Coverage Initiated by Analysts at Barclays

Barclays began coverage on shares of FMC (NYSE:FMCFree Report) in a report released on Wednesday, MarketBeat reports. The firm issued an equal weight rating and a $62.00 target price on the basic materials company’s stock.

Other analysts have also issued research reports about the company. UBS Group raised FMC from a neutral rating to a buy rating and boosted their target price for the company from $61.00 to $84.00 in a research report on Wednesday, March 20th. Wolfe Research initiated coverage on FMC in a research report on Friday, March 1st. They issued a peer perform rating on the stock. Loop Capital boosted their target price on FMC from $55.00 to $65.00 and gave the company a hold rating in a research report on Tuesday, March 19th. KeyCorp boosted their target price on FMC from $79.00 to $81.00 and gave the company an overweight rating in a research report on Wednesday, May 8th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. cut their price objective on FMC from $53.00 to $50.00 and set a neutral rating on the stock in a research report on Monday, May 13th. One research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, thirteen have given a hold rating and five have assigned a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to MarketBeat.com, FMC presently has a consensus rating of Hold and an average target price of $70.06.

FMC Trading Up 0.4 %

FMC opened at $56.74 on Wednesday. FMC has a one year low of $49.49 and a one year high of $107.15. The stock has a market capitalization of $7.08 billion, a PE ratio of 6.33, a P/E/G ratio of 1.17 and a beta of 0.88. The business’s 50 day moving average price is $59.90 and its 200 day moving average price is $59.27.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.70, a quick ratio of 1.02 and a current ratio of 1.46.

FMC (NYSE:FMCG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Monday, May 6th. The basic materials company reported $0.36 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.35 by $0.01. FMC had a return on equity of 7.68% and a net margin of 27.65%. The firm had revenue of $918.00 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.01 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$1.77 earnings per share.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 31.7%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, equities research analysts expect that FMC will post 3.6 EPS for the current year.

FMC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, July 18th. Investors of record on Friday, June 28th will be paid a dividend of $0.58 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, June 28th. This represents a $2.32 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 4.09%. FMC’s payout ratio is currently 25.89%.

About FMC

FMC Corporation, an agricultural sciences company, provides crop protection, plant health, and professional pest and turf management products. It develops, markets, and sells crop protection chemicals that includes insecticides, herbicides, and fungicides; and biologicals, crop nutrition, and seed treatment products, which are used in agriculture to enhance crop yield and quality by controlling a range of insects, weeds, and diseases, as well as in non-agricultural markets for pest control.
